> When changing the VT-d context mapping, according to the spec, it is
> required
> to first set the context to not present, flush and only then apply the
> new context.

Only need to check context_present(*context) according to VT-d spec,
which says "software must not modify fields other than the Present (P)
field of currently present root-entries or context-entries."
